Alan Misale earns environmentalist accreditation

Dec. 8, 2011

CAROL STREAM, IL -- Alan Misale (62), general manager of Air. Water. Energy. (A.W.E.), is has been awarded the prestigious Certified Indoor Environmentalist (C.I.E.) certification. A.W.E., based in Carol Stream and serving five counties in the western suburbs, is a one-call solution provider for heating and air conditioning, energy and plumbing service.

As one of only five CIE’s in Chicagoland and the only CIE whose company directs its attention towards individual homes, Misale can assess indoor air quality based on a variety of contaminants including mold, bacteria, VOCs, carbon monoxide and triggers to asthma. He works with the team at A.W.E. to help diagnose, resolve and prevent common indoor air quality problems. The CIE certification is awarded by the Council for Engineering and Scientific Specialty Boards (CESB), a nationally recognized independent accreditation body.
